[QUOTE="A.I.I.Raciing, post: 38356, member: 29"] For a few reason's. When this truck was quietly being put together back in 05/06 (when ever it was) there was a lot of talk about it in the prerunner/racer's circle's and many of us got excited that we could buy a prerunner off the lot without having to cut them up and build it ourselves. Then we started hearing about all the electronics and 4wd that were attached to it and really killed the truck for a lot of guys that would have bought and used it to its to prerun in. If you've ever been in the middle of the dezert in 100+ degree sun the last thing you want is the truck breaking down, even worse is if its a small electrical problem that you cant find. And when you start adding more electronic your asking for more things to go wrong, as well as more headaches that can go wrong that can't be diagnosed without a computer. Although the XT will be a great truck for the price, I've already got the XT/XLT with my Sport Trac(don't know if you've seen what I'm building or not) so the Raptor XT wouldn't be use full to me. My Prerunner: [url]http://www.fordraptorforum.com/f42/not-raptor-86/[/url] Another reason is that I take trucks and cut them apart. I bought a 32K 07' Titan brand new, and within 15 day's and less than 250 miles on it I started cutting it apart(full fiberglass, front suspension, 35's, front and rear bumpers etc. etc. etc.), I now have over 16K into it and I love the truck, it can run with a Raptor in the dezert but it took a lot of work and $, but when it comes time to buy another truck I would like to buy a Raptor, pull the rear block and and drive it. No need to cut it apart or spend a ton of $ on it to make it use able. Now that's not for everyone, but I know they would sell thousands of them if you could get a based model Raptor Whether or not Ford builds the truck I would like, I will still be ordering a Supercrew.
